Mitas is not a thing of the past. I talked to a guy at the distributorship in N. Catolina a couple days ago.
Trelloborg as a brand is going away. Mitas was the mfg of the tires. Trelloborg as a brand is disappearing but the same tires will be around under the Mitas name. Anyway, they are waiting on a container of tires and then the site will be back up again. They are also waiting on DOT approval of the E-10. Once that happens they'll get those in and start selling them. He also told me they are considering a small distributors program. Min order of 10 tires w/discounts. Kind of like what happened with the Heidenaus. You used to order them from John at Moto-amore in the bay area but as they got popular he now prefers to sell them to shops in bigger orders instead of one at a time. I was asking about the possibility of becoming the west coast rep or distributor for their motorcycle tires. There are dozens of fistributors and shops out west for their Farm equipment tires. Just limited Moto tires thus far. He said he'll email me when he has more info on availability. |
